Description
Expected Behavior
- Add support for
SetHoldings(strategy, 1)/PortfolioTarget. See https://github.com/QuantConnect/Lean/issues/5693#issuecomment-1381056860
Actual Behavior
- Missing sugar syntax so the users can easily set portfolio targets for strategies
Potential Solution
- Implement QCAlgorithm API SetHoldings(strategies)/PortfolioTarget
- Add C# & Py regression algorithm asserting behavior
